Section 1: What Exactly is Open Interest?

Before we analyze sentiment shifts, we must establish a precise definition. Open Interest is fundamentally different from trading volume, and confusing the two is a common beginner mistake.

1.1 Defining Open Interest (OI)

Open Interest represents the total number of outstanding derivative contracts (futures or perpetual swaps) that have not yet been settled, closed, or exercised.

6.3 Data Quality and Timeframes

The reliability of OI analysis depends heavily on the data source. Ensure you are using aggregated data across major exchanges if you are trading across the broader market, or focus solely on the dominant exchange for a specific coin if you believe that exchange dictates the local price action. Furthermore, analyze OI over appropriate timeframes; daily changes confirm trends, but hourly changes are better for intraday reversal detection.

Conclusion: OI as a Gauge of Conviction

For the beginner futures trader, mastering Open Interest analysis moves you from reacting to price noise to understanding market conviction. It is the ledger that tracks where the "smart money" is putting its capital, not just where retail speculation is currently focused.

By systematically applying the four core scenarios, looking for divergences that signal exhaustion, and contextualizing OI movements alongside price structure and momentum indicators, you gain a significant edge. Remember, a price move supported by rising, healthy Open Interest is a move you can trust; a price move occurring on falling or stagnant OI is a move to be treated with extreme caution, as it likely signals an impending sentiment shift or a temporary squeeze.
